1. Introduction to Hidden Rewards in Game Mechanics

a. Defining hidden rewards and their significance in gaming psychology

Hidden rewards are incentives embedded within game mechanics that players may not immediately recognize. These can include bonus rounds, free spins, or special multipliers triggered unexpectedly. Psychologically, they tap into the human brain’s desire for surprise and achievement, fostering a feeling of discovery that enhances motivation and long-term engagement. Studies show that such rewards activate the brain’s dopamine pathways, reinforcing the behavior that leads to their uncovering.

b. Overview of how game mechanics influence player motivation and engagement

Game mechanics—rules and systems that govern gameplay—directly impact player motivation. Mechanics such as random triggers or progressive effects create an environment where players are driven by anticipation and the thrill of potential rewards. For example, in slot games, features like scatter symbols or wilds serve as gateways to hidden bonuses, keeping players engaged through uncertainty and the promise of eventual payoff.

c. The role of perceived randomness versus structured design in reward systems

Perceived randomness—where players believe outcomes are chance-based—can heighten excitement, but too much unpredictability may cause frustration. Conversely, structured designs with predictable patterns foster trust and mastery. Successful games find a balance, utilizing randomness to generate surprise while embedding patterns that players can learn and strategize around. For instance, some games subtly guide players toward bonus triggers, blending randomness with structure to optimize engagement.

2. The Psychology of Anticipation and Surprise in Reward Unlocking

a. How anticipation heightens player excitement and retention

Anticipation acts as a powerful motivator. When players expect a reward—whether through visual cues or game cues—they become more invested. This heightened state of expectancy increases dopamine release, reinforcing continued play. For example, a flashing symbol or subtle sound cue can build suspense, encouraging players to keep spinning in hopes of unlocking a hidden bonus.

b. The impact of surprise elements on long-term engagement

Surprise elements—unexpected bonus triggers or random re-triggering mechanics—break the monotony and create memorable moments. These surprises stimulate the brain’s reward system, making the gaming experience more enjoyable and memorable. For instance, a sudden cascade of symbols activating a bonus round can produce a rush of excitement, encouraging players to return in anticipation of similar surprises.

3. Core Game Mechanics That Unlock Hidden Rewards

a. Random Trigger Mechanics: The case of scatters and bonus activation

Random triggers are unpredictable events that activate rewards, such as scatter symbols that can appear anywhere on the reels. These mechanics create a sense of chance, encouraging players to keep spinning. The randomness maintains suspense, as players never know when the next big prize might occur.

b. Progressive Mechanics: Building tension through cumulative effects

Progressive systems, like increasing multipliers or accumulating bonus points, build tension over time. Players often find motivation in seeing their potential reward grow, which incentivizes continued play. An example is a game where each spin adds to a cumulative jackpot, making subsequent spins more exciting.

c. Re-triggering and Re-rolling: Sustaining engagement via repeated opportunities

Re-trigger mechanics allow players to earn additional bonus rounds or free spins within a session, prolonging engagement. Re-rolling features let players attempt to unlock rewards repeatedly, often through specific symbol combinations or random chance, reinforcing the cycle of anticipation and reward.

4. The Power of Visual and Audio Cues in Reinforcing Rewards

a. Use of animations (e.g., Golden Squares forming after Sticky Re-drops) to signal potential rewards

Animations serve as visual signals that a reward may be imminent. For instance, in some games, golden squares or hieroglyphs assemble after sticky re-drops, indicating a heightened chance of a bonus. These cues leverage the brain’s pattern recognition capabilities, subtly encouraging players to stay engaged.

b. Sound design as an alert mechanism to heighten reward perception

Auditory cues—like chimes, drum rolls, or thematic sounds—alert players to significant events. Properly timed sounds reinforce the visual cues, creating a multisensory experience that amplifies the perception of rewards. For example, a rising tone might signal the approach of a bonus, increasing player excitement.

5. Specific Mechanics and Their Psychological Effects

a. Triggering Super Bonuses with Guaranteed Clovers: Creating a sense of control and expectation

Mechanics like guaranteed clovers to trigger super bonuses foster a sense of control, reducing frustration and heightening anticipation. Players recognize that certain actions will lead to substantial rewards, which strengthens their confidence and encourages strategic play.

b. Autoplay with Win and Loss Limits: Balancing excitement and risk management

Autoplay features allow players to automate spins within predefined win or loss limits. This mechanic balances the thrill of continuous play with responsible gaming, reducing impulsive decisions. It provides a sense of control, making reward experiences more satisfying while managing potential risks.

c. The role of predictable patterns within unpredictable systems to build trust and satisfaction

Introducing subtle predictable patterns—such as specific symbol arrangements leading to bonuses—helps players develop a sense of mastery. This transparency fosters trust, even within systems that rely heavily on randomness. When players understand the mechanics, their satisfaction increases, and they feel more engaged.

6. Unlocking Rewards Through Pattern Recognition and Player Strategy

a. How players subconsciously seek patterns to influence their behavior

Humans have an innate tendency to detect patterns, even in random systems. Players often try to identify sequences or symbols that precede rewards, which influences their betting or spinning strategies. Recognizing these patterns can create a perceived sense of control, even when outcomes are stochastic.

b. The importance of transparency and design in fostering a sense of mastery

Clear communication of game rules and mechanics enhances players’ sense of mastery. When players understand how rewards are triggered, they are more likely to feel competent and satisfied, leading to increased loyalty and continued engagement.

7. The Influence of Reward Timing and Frequency on Player Psychology

a. Immediate versus delayed rewards: Balancing instant gratification with anticipation

Immediate rewards—such as instant wins—provide quick satisfaction, reinforcing behavior. Delayed rewards build anticipation, which can lead to stronger emotional responses. Effective game design often combines both, offering immediate small wins alongside larger, delayed bonuses.

b. The effect of reward frequency on addiction and player retention

Frequent rewards can promote addictive behaviors by creating a cycle of anticipation and satisfaction. However, excessive reward frequency without meaningful outcomes may lead to fatigue or frustration. Striking a balance ensures sustained engagement without negative effects.
